Dickinson College Archives and Special Collections News of Mr.Pratt's experiment spread, and a vast array of similar schools were established all over the country. Some of the clearest descriptions of what such schools sought to accomplish are relayed in the words of the white officials in charge of these institutions. "It's cheaper to educate Indians than to kill them," Thomas J.Morgan, the commissioner of Indian affairs, said in a speech at the establishment of the Phoenix Indian School in 1891. The same year, a newspaper report published an exchange between the superintendent of Grand Junction Indian School and the secretary of the Interior that indicated that a student's toe was cut off because his foot could not fit into a government-issued shoe.
